I responded to a LinkedIn in mail sent by the internal recruiter. The phone interview was fine. I was brought onsite.
I don't think anyone came prepared to speak with me. I had to drive the conversation many times. At one point an interviewer came in and left the door wide open behind them for our interview. One of the founders came in to speak with me and he had this arrogance about him that was very off putting. At times I could barely understand what he was saying and he seemed annoyed when I politely asked him to repeat himself. He asked how they could improve the interview process and I held back laughing. I liked that he asked that question but I couldn't say it was the worst interview experience I've ever had. I said something a bit trivial yet constructive and he just stared at me silently. It was so awkward. At some point we were kicked out of the conference room because someone else needed it. Onsite the recruiter seemed flustered, disorganized, anxious, and pushy. He kept repeating over and over and over how great it was to work there to the point where it just started to feel weird.
I did not have a good interview experience at all. It was a total mess unlike anything I had ever experienced. Period.
Some people I met were definitely very smart and very nice as individuals but overall I wanted to get out of there and was glad when it was over.

Applied online and was quickly put through 2 screener calls. During the first screening call, the Hiring Manager was 10 minutes late to our call, which was understandable since this was the first time in a long time that they were hiring for their People Team. I had another offer on the line, but was appreciative to be brought on site a couple days after the call. I really admire the quick responses and coordination with the team.
During the onsite, it was a bit disorganized since the interviewers were unsure of the following people in the line up. Some interviewers didn't have any questions prepared, so it came off as an aimless conversation. When it came to meet the Hiring Manager, I was left alone in the room for another 10 minutes with no update on what was going on.
The company promised to extend an offer, but ended up rescheduling 3 times without confirming an actual salary. At least 3-4 executives were OOO which made it difficult to confirm the offer details.
Love the company and its mission, but unsure if I would want to work with such disorganized People Team.

You are first phone screened. If you pass the phone screen, you are scheduled for a follow-up phone screen with an internal recruiter.
The internal recruiter unfortunately was late to the call. We had to reschedule to a later time that day. When the internal recruiter finally called, we had to hang up because the recruiter was kicked out of the conference room that was in use. When the recruiter called again for the third time, they were extremely rude, was interrupted several times, and did not know how to facilitate a proper phone interview. This had to have been the worst phone interview experience I've ever had.
